Cloud security has improved remote access and has reduced costs for smaller client sites
I have used Cloudflare One's Identity-Aware Proxy, and it is quite straightforward from what I have seen so far. The app registration on the Azure side integrates fully into Cloudflare, and I am very satisfied with that part because it is easy to set up. The integration of Cloudflare One's Secure Web Gateway and Zero Trust Network Access works without any issues. That part is pretty automatic, and if you complete the rest of the setup, it comes together by itself with no issues from my side. What makes it nice is that we can actually start replacing on-site firewalls at this stage for the smaller clients because it does not matter if they go to a coffee shop or work from home; they are still secured by the same connection. The hops get shorter and you get better latency. We have done testing to see if it is better. One thing that we did notice with our proof of concept with our current client is that they have people connecting from the UK. When they used their previous VPN solution, uploading CAD drawings and other files to the server took a long time. They mentioned that it is much quicker on Cloudflare One's solution. I definitely believe that is part of the improved performance, and I am satisfied with that as well. What is nice about Cloudflare One is that it makes the setup easier and also easier to train technicians to maintain it. Compared to legacy systems, we do not need to get fancy firewalls in place that are costly. That is definitely also a cost-saver with Cloudflare One.

Email security effectively detects a wide range of threats and improves productivity
Since we have been using Check Point Harmony Email & Collaboration for a year, we haven't encountered significant challenges. However, it would be beneficial if it could support other email security services beyond Microsoft and Google. Integration with other platforms would enhance its appeal since the features are commendable. While the analytics are commendable, they don't provide deep dive insights. They show the overall counts of malware, phishing, and business compromise emails, but there isn't a robust ability to dive deeper into those categories to see specifics. Analytics should allow us to explore which users received malware emails the most or trends among departments. Currently, we have to sift through manually, which is not ideal. A more profound analytical capability would elevate the tool to become the complete email security solution for any user.
